© <strong>Siemens</strong> AG 2008ExplanationsIntermittent dutyThe following increases in output can be assumed with reference<strong>to</strong> the rated outputs listed in the "Selection and orderingdata" for separately ventilated <strong>mo<strong>to</strong>rs</strong> in S3 mode (intermittentduty):S3 operating modeIncrease in output from P N in S1operating mode–60% 1.15–40% 1.3–25% 1.5DURIGNIT 2000 insulating systemThe high-quality DURIGINIT 2000 insulating system mainly comprisesplastic materials with a high temperature overload capabilityand track resistance. It also meets the requirements placedon <strong>mo<strong>to</strong>rs</strong> that are operating in tropical conditions (humid andhot climate).Temperature class 155 (F) (overtemperature limit 105 K atKT 40 °C) is implemented for 1G.5/1H.5 <strong>mo<strong>to</strong>rs</strong>. For utilization intemperature class 130 (B), derating of 13% <strong>to</strong> 87% must be implemented.Temperature class 180 (H) (overtemperature limit 125 K atKT 40 °C) is implemented for 1G.6/1H.6 and 1G.7/1H.7 <strong>mo<strong>to</strong>rs</strong>.For utilization in temperature class 155 (F), derating of 8% <strong>to</strong>92% is necessary (103% speed).Rated outputThe rated output specified in the selection tables is applicablefor S1 continuous duty according <strong>to</strong> EN 60 034-1 when the <strong>mo<strong>to</strong>rs</strong>are fed from drive converters using the applicable converterconnections and supply voltages specified for the rated armaturevoltages.Direction of rotationThe <strong>mo<strong>to</strong>rs</strong> are designed for both clockwise and anti-clockwiserotation or reversing operation.
